To be considered for admission High School applicants require grade 12 academic English, Math, Physics and one of Chemistry or Biology with no mark below 70% in each of these courses and an overall minimum average of 75%. Upon completion of the Health Sciences program, graduates write a national certification exam which (once passed) will allow them to work anywhere in Canada and use the designation RTR (registered technologist in radiological technology) after their name. The Medical Radiologic Technology program is a two-year, full-time program where students are trained as medical radiologic technologists, responsible for the safe and competent operation of a wide range of X-ray generating machines, the production of digital images and use of accessory medical equipment. In the first year, students will complete courses in anatomy and pathology, apparatus and image management, computed tomography, radiation protection, general and specialized radiographic techniques, professional practice and patient care. You’ll get hands-on training in the use of radiographic equipment, learn how to position patients to get the best images and learn to critique images.
